- sindanerAug 17, 2024 · a year agoFidelity handles fractional shares in the context of cryptocurrencies by allowing investors to purchase and own a fraction of a cryptocurrency. This means that investors can buy a portion of a Bitcoin or any other cryptocurrency, even if they don't have enough funds to buy a whole coin. Fidelity's platform calculates the value of the fractional share based on the current market price of the cryptocurrency. This allows investors to have exposure to cryptocurrencies without having to invest a large amount of money. It's a convenient way for investors to diversify their portfolio and participate in the cryptocurrency market.
- Joseph KakongeMar 18, 2025 · 4 months agoWhen it comes to fractional shares in the context of cryptocurrencies, Fidelity has implemented a system that allows investors to buy and sell fractions of cryptocurrencies. This means that you can invest in a specific dollar amount of a cryptocurrency, rather than having to buy a whole coin. Fidelity's platform handles the fractional ownership by keeping track of the ownership percentage and the corresponding value of the fraction. This allows investors to have more flexibility in their investments and take advantage of the potential growth of cryptocurrencies, even with a smaller budget.
